A perfect 100 on Google PageSpeed often feels like the ultimate badge of honour for business owners and marketers who strive to maximise online performance.
As you work to improve your website’s loading times, user experience, and technical health, the insights from Google PageSpeed become an essential guide. However, the question remains — is it truly possible to reach that perfect score, and more importantly, should it even be your primary goal?
In this article, you’ll uncover the realities behind Google PageSpeed scores, what they genuinely mean for your business, and how to use them strategically to drive real-world results.
Key Takeaways
- A high Google PageSpeed score helps boost SEO, improve user experience, and increase conversions, but achieving a perfect 100 is challenging and not always necessary.
- Prioritising site speed through image optimisation, lazy loading, code minification, and quality hosting makes a more enormous real-world impact than chasing a perfect score.
- Reducing third-party scripts and plugins is crucial for maintaining a fast, efficient website without sacrificing functionality.
- Regularly auditing your site’s performance ensures that improvements are updated with Google’s evolving standards.
- Focusing on meaningful speed improvements, not just Google PageSpeed numbers, delivers better results for business growth and online visibility.
What is Google PageSpeed?
Image Credit: Sistrix
Google PageSpeed is a set of tools offered by Google to help you measure and optimise your website’s performance. The most widely used tool, PageSpeed Insights, analyses your site’s mobile and desktop versions and provides a performance score out of 100 along with actionable suggestions for improvement.
It evaluates key factors such as loading speed, visual stability, and interactivity, using metrics like Largest Contentful Paint (LCP), First Input Delay (FID), and Cumulative Layout Shift (CLS) — all part of Google’s Core Web Vitals standards. These metrics are critical because they directly affect user experience, influencing your site’s ranks on Google Search.
While Google PageSpeed provides a helpful benchmark, it is not the only measure of website success. While a perfect score is impressive, what matters more is whether your website provides visitors with a fast, reliable, and engaging experience.
How Important is Your Google PageSpeed Score?
Your Google PageSpeed score is essential, but should not be your only focus. A high score can indicate good technical health, but does not guarantee higher sales, more leads, or better engagement.
Page speed is officially a ranking factor for Google’s mobile and desktop search results, meaning that slow-loading pages could harm your visibility. Research shows that pages taking longer than three seconds to load could lose up to 53% of mobile visitors. However, achieving a 100/100 score often requires trade-offs, such as stripping down rich media or complex functionality that might enhance user engagement.
As a business owner or marketer, your goal should be to optimise for real-world performance. This means ensuring your site loads quickly, works smoothly across devices, and meets customer expectations.
Instead of chasing a perfect score, focus on meaningful improvements contributing to faster page loads, lower bounce rates, and stronger SEO performance. After all, a website that delivers real value is far more potent than one that simply looks good on a test.
How Does PageSpeed Insights Score Affect SEO?
Image Credit: Kinsta
Although your Google PageSpeed Insights score is not a direct ranking factor, the elements it measures significantly influence your SEO performance. Google’s algorithm prioritises user experience, and many of the aspects assessed by PageSpeed — such as site speed, mobile usability, and visual stability — directly impact how your pages rank in search results.
A faster site leads to lower bounce rates and higher average time on page, both of which are positive signals to Google’s ranking systems (source). In fact, according to Google, improving mobile site speed by just one second can increase mobile conversions by up to 27%. Additionally, poor performance on Core Web Vitals (key parts of PageSpeed scoring) can result in a lower Page Experience rating, ultimately harming your SEO outcomes.
While a perfect 100 score is not essential, addressing significant issues flagged by Google PageSpeed Insights ensures your site stays competitive, retains more visitors, and ranks better organically. Ultimately, you should treat your PageSpeed score as a diagnostic tool, not an end goal. It helps you uncover technical issues that, if ignored, could reduce your visibility on Google over time.
7 Best Practices to Improve Google PageSpeed
Improving your website’s load time is no longer optional if you want to stay competitive online. A sluggish site frustrates visitors and weakens your SEO performance and conversion rates. Here are some best practices for creating faster, more user-friendly digital experiences. You can apply them immediately to boost your page speed and enhance website performance.
Step 1: Optimise Image Sizes Without Losing Quality
Large image files are one of the most common causes of slow-loading websites. You should compress all images before uploading using tools like TinyPNG or ImageOptim. Stick to modern formats like WebP,which offerg better compression withoutsacrificingg quality. You should also set a maximum display size for images so browsers do not waste time resizing them on the fly.
How to Set a Maximum Display Size for Images
Images are essential for your website’s visual appeal, but if they’re too large, they can slow down your page. Here’s how you can ensure your images load quickly without wasting time resizing them on the fly:
- Set Image Size Before Uploading: Make sure the images you upload to your website are the correct size. Don’t upload a huge image if the image will only appear as a small thumbnail on your page. Resizing images to match the space they will occupy on the screen is key.
- Use the Right Image for Different Devices: Visitors might use different devices, such as phones, tablets, or desktop computers. Using responsive images means your website will automatically choose the correct image size based on the screen size. This ensures that users on mobile devices don’t have to load large desktop images, improving speed.
- Add Image Dimensions: When you upload an image to your website, set the width and height for how it should appear. By doing this, you let the browser know the space it needs to reserve before the image fully loads. This prevents the website from shifting as images load, which can affect the user experience.
- Rescale Before Uploading: If you have a huge image (like a 4000px wide photo) that will only appear at 600px on your website, use an online tool to resize it before uploading. This reduces the image file size, which speeds up page loading times.
Step 2: Implement Lazy Loading for Images and Videos
Lazy loading delays the loading of non-visible media until users scroll to it. This dramatically reduces the initial page load time. You can quickly implement lazy loading by adding the loading=”lazy” attribute to your image and iframe tags. To ensure a smoother experience, prioritise above-the-fold images by excluding them from lazy loading.
Traditional Loading vs Lazy Loading Comparison
Traditional Loading | Lazy Loading |
All images and videos load as soon as the page opens. | Only images and videos visible on the screen load initially. Others load as the user scrolls down. |
It can cause the page to take longer to load, especially for image-heavy websites. | Helps improve the page’s load time by reducing the amount of media loading simultaneously. |
May lead to a higher bounce rate due to slow load times. | Reduces bounce rates by creating a smoother user experience with faster load times. |
Uses more bandwidth and can overload the server. | Saves bandwidth and reduces server load, making your website more efficient. |
Step 3: Minimise and Combine CSS, JavaScript, and HTML Files
Unnecessary code and too many separate files slow down your page. Use tools like Minify Code to compress files and combine multiple CSS and JavaScript resources into fewer files.
Here’s a checklist to follow:
- Minimise CSS Files: Remove extra spaces, comments, and unnecessary characters in CSS files.
- Minimise JavaScript Files: Strip out comments and unused code in JavaScript.
- Combine Multiple CSS Files: If you have separate files for fonts, layout, and colours, merge them into one file.
- Combine Multiple JavaScript Files: If your site has multiple JavaScript files, combine them into a single file.
- Use External Files for HTML and CSS: Do not embed all CSS directly in HTML pages. Instead, use external stylesheets.
Remember always to test your website after minification to ensure functionality remains intact.
Step 4: Use a Content Delivery Network (CDN)
A CDN distributes your website’s static files across multiple global servers, reducing the distance between your server and your users. This dramatically speeds up load times, especially for visitors outside Singapore. Choose a CDN with optimisation features like automatic image resizing and compression.
Popular CDN Tools
CDN Tool | Key Features | Best For | Ease of Use |
Cloudflare |
|
|
|
Amazon CloudFront |
|
|
|
KeyCDN |
|
|
|
StackPath |
|
|
|
CDN77 |
|
|
|
Step 5: Enable Browser Caching
Image Credit: WP-Rocket
Browser caching stores certain site elements locally on users’ devices, so they do not have to reload them constantly. Configure caching rules on your server to set expiry times for static resources.
Tips to Enable Browser Caching (No Code Needed):
- Contact Your Hosting Provider: Most hosting providers can enable browser caching. If you’re unsure, contact them and ask if they can set it up. Many hosting companies, like SiteGround or Bluehost, offer this feature by default.
- Use a Caching Plugin: If you use a platform like WordPress, you can install caching plugins that automatically manage browser caching. Popular plugins like W3 Total Cache or WP Rocket handle this easily. After installing the plugin, you can enable caching with just a few clicks in the settings.
- Leverage Your Website’s CDN: If you’re using a Content Delivery Network (CDN) like Cloudflare, it may have browser caching enabled automatically. Check your CDN’s settings and allow the caching option. CDNs often offer a user-friendly interface to facilitate caching without needing to know any technical details.
- Choose Longer Expiry Times: Set longer expiry times (e.g., one month) for static files that don’t change often (like images, CSS, and JavaScript). This tells the browser to keep these files stored longer, speeding up future visits. Work with your hosting provider or CDN to set this up.
- Test Your Caching: After enabling browser caching, use a tool like GTmetrix or Pingdom to check if it works. These tools will show you which files are being cached and whether the settings are adequate. Ensure all static assets (images, stylesheets, etc.) are cached to improve speed.
Step 6: Upgrade to a Faster Hosting Provider
If your hosting is slow, all other optimisations will have limited effect. Choose a reputable hosting provider with solid-state drives (SSD), HTTP/2 support, and servers optimised for performance. Hosting closer to your primary audience (e.g., Singapore-based servers) can shave off precious milliseconds.
Hosting Providers in Singapore
Provider | Key Features | Uptime Guarantee | Price (Monthly) |
SiteGround |
|
|
|
A2 Hosting |
|
|
|
Kinsta |
|
|
|
Bluehost |
|
|
|
Hostinger |
|
|
|
Step 7: Reduce Third-Party Scripts and Plugins
Each third-party script, such as live chat widgets, tracking pixels, or social media embeds, adds extra load time. Audit your website regularly and remove anything non-essential. How to reduce third-party scripts and plugins:
Action | What It Means | Tips for Implementation |
Audit your scripts | Review what scripts and plugins are currently on your website. | Set a reminder to audit every 6 months. |
Remove unnecessary plugins | Eliminate plugins or scripts that don’t add value. | Ask if it helps your business goals. |
Use lighter alternatives | Replace heavy plugins with faster, more straightforward options. | Research tools that are faster yet effective. |
Limit plugins | Only use essential plugins. | Combine functionalities when possible (e.g., one plugin for SEO + social sharing). |
Load scripts asynchronously | Make sure non-essential scripts load in the background. | Check plugin settings or ask a developer for help. |
Review script placement | Put non-essential scripts in the footer to reduce load time. | Ensure key content and navigation loads first. |
Is It Possible to Get a 100 Score on Google PageSpeed Insights?
Image Credit: Google
Reaching a perfect 100 on Google PageSpeed Insights is possible. Still, it often demands a highly streamlined, minimalistic website that may not always align with your business needs or branding goals. Instead of obsessing over the score alone, focusing on meaningful improvements that enhance user experience, boost SEO, and ultimately drive better business results is far more beneficial.
Optimising your website for speed, efficiency, and accessibility requires technical tweaks and strategic expertise. If you are ready to build a fast, high-performing site that attracts and retains customers, our full-service digital marketing and SEO agency is here to help.
Contact MediaOne today and discover how we can help you achieve lasting digital success. We offer end-to-end solutions designed to meet your business goals while optimising for critical metrics like your Google PageSpeed score.
Frequently Asked Questions
What is the difference between Lab Data and Field Data in Google PageSpeed Insights?
Lab Data is generated through simulated tests under controlled conditions, providing insights into potential performance issues. Field Data, on the other hand, reflects real-world user experiences over the past 28 days, offering a more accurate picture of your site’s performance for actual visitors.
Why does my Google PageSpeed score differ between mobile and desktop?
Mobile scores often appear lower due to stricter performance criteria and the simulation of slower network conditions. This highlights the importance of optimising your website for mobile users, who constitute a significant portion of web traffic in Singapore.
Should I implement all recommendations from Google PageSpeed Insights?
Not necessarily. While the tool provides valuable suggestions, it’s essential to prioritise changes that align with your business goals and user experience. Some recommendations have minimal impact or are challenging to implement without significant resources.
How frequently should I check my website’s PageSpeed score?
Monitoring your PageSpeed score regularly is advisable, especially after making significant changes to your website. Regular checks help identify new issues promptly and ensure optimal performance on an ongoing basis.
Is there an API available to automate Google PageSpeed Insights checks?
Yes, Google offers a PageSpeed Insights API that allows developers to automate performance checks and integrate them into their workflows. This can be particularly useful for ongoing monitoring and optimisation efforts.